Hudson Community School District

 

Hudson Community School District is located close to the center of Iowa. Hudson Community School District has 62.32 square miles of land area and 0.20 square miles of water area. As of 2010-2014, the total Hudson Community School District population is 3,327. Hudson Community School District median household income is $68,589 in 2010-2014. Hudson Community School District median house value is $161,400 in 2010-2014. On average, Hudson Community School District is much better than the state average in quality.
